支持htm,html转换成mht
2007-02-08 14:43
169 查看
/// <param name="srcpath">源路径</param>
/// <param name="aimPath">转换后的路径</param>
/// <returns></returns>
private string mht_show(string srcpath,string aimPath)
...{
try
...{
if(!Directory.Exists(srcpath))
...{
string txtname=srcpath.Substring(srcpath.LastIndexOf(@""));
string[] pos=txtname.Split('.');
aimPath=aimPath.Substring(0,aimPath.LastIndexOf("\"));
CDO.Message msg = new CDO.MessageClass();
CDO.Configuration cfg = new CDO.ConfigurationClass();
msg.Configuration = cfg;
msg.CreateMHTMLBody(srcpath, CDO.CdoMHTMLFlags.cdoSuppressAll, "", "");
msg.GetStream().SaveToFile(aimPath+"\"+pos[0]+".mht", ADODB.SaveOptionsEnum.adSaveCreateOverWrite);
return aimPath+pos[0]+".mht";
}
}
catch (Exception e)
...{
MessageBox.Show (e.ToString());
}
return null;
}
/// <param name="aimPath">转换后的路径</param>
/// <returns></returns>
private string mht_show(string srcpath,string aimPath)
...{
try
...{
if(!Directory.Exists(srcpath))
...{
string txtname=srcpath.Substring(srcpath.LastIndexOf(@""));
string[] pos=txtname.Split('.');
aimPath=aimPath.Substring(0,aimPath.LastIndexOf("\"));
CDO.Message msg = new CDO.MessageClass();
CDO.Configuration cfg = new CDO.ConfigurationClass();
msg.Configuration = cfg;
msg.CreateMHTMLBody(srcpath, CDO.CdoMHTMLFlags.cdoSuppressAll, "", "");
msg.GetStream().SaveToFile(aimPath+"\"+pos[0]+".mht", ADODB.SaveOptionsEnum.adSaveCreateOverWrite);
return aimPath+pos[0]+".mht";
}
}
catch (Exception e)
...{
MessageBox.Show (e.ToString());
}
return null;
}
相关文章推荐
- 支持htm,html转换成mht
- poi将word转换为html (对于word部分格式支持不是很好)
- C#关于iTextSharp将html转换为pdf不支持中文问题
- itext转换html成pdf,支持中文,并且中文换行
- 【更新】Spire.PDF for .NET V3.9.285发布 | 支持将PDF转换为HTML
- html转换为纯文本,支持撇号
- htm格式转换成mht
- wkhtmltopdf html转PDF 支持java 直接调用命令进行转换
- HTML2Excel 将table2excel 将table转换为Excel 支持合并单元格,边框 -- HTML2OFFICE教程1
- 将HTML转换为XHTML的开源工具HTML Tidy(支持gb2312)
- PPT组件 Spire.Presentation V2.8.49发布|支持将PPT转换为HTML和TIFF
- 【更新】Spire.PDF for .NET V3.9.285发布 | 支持将PDF转换为HTML
- Java的HTML的URL字符编码转换为Java字符串的函数
- java 利用spring JavaMailSenderImpl发送邮件,支持普通文本、附件、html、velocity模板
- 深蓝词库转换1.2版本发布——支持紫光拼音和拼音加加
- 深蓝词库转换2.0发布——支持仓颉、注音、五笔、郑码、二笔等
- Excel批量转为Html,Html转换成Excel
- 让Label等控件支持HTML格式的代码? 使用NSAttributedString:
- 10 个免费的 HTML 视频转换工具
- jquery 学习(四) 获取标签中的值||text()与html的区别,以及jquery对象与dom对象的转换